Output 458603bcb6b19b310b83f0555e317c5f795fa9b4d7f186916c4a6325f1a7495a:0

value
22759
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88428d8eeaf18582b6ff0dfd9716207ebf368f78 OP_EQUALVERIFY OP_CHECKSIG
address
1DRUdGed4ARZgb1uULkgWtCHLafW1hcEDm
transaction
458603bcb6b19b310b83f0555e317c5f795fa9b4d7f186916c4a6325f1a7495a
spent
true